Enhancing governance in Indonesian local government through accrual accounting: Are we ready?
Local Government are required to implement accrual-accounting. The purpose of this study was to examine the factors that may increase the readiness of Batu Local Government in the implementation of accrual accounting. This study used three variables: competency, organizational commitment, and professionalism of employees. The population in this study is the officers involved in the financial administration of the area in 34 regional units. The sample was selected using a quota sampling technique. Data in this study were obtained through questionnaires, observation and documentation. Data analysis method used is the test of data quality, classic assumption test, and multiple linear regression test with SPSS (statistical product and service solutions). The results showed that competency, organizational commitment and professionalism of officers may increase the readiness of the application of accrual accounting, the professionalism of officers can be used as an intervening variable in relation to competency with the readiness of the application of accrual accounting, and shows that the professionalism of employees cannot be used as an intervening variable in relation to the organization's commitment to the readiness of the application of accrual accounting.

Implementation of Government Performance Accountability System (SAKIP) in Indonesian Local Government (Case of Regional Development Planning Board of Sukabumi Regency)
The use of performance measurement system in the public sector (PMS) has become a panacea in addressing an inefficient bureaucracy that fails to meet the citizen satisfaction by its lethargic service delivery. It has introduced a way for public managers to better generate outcome policy into a concrete-measurable actions. While many countries already demonstrates the benefit of using the system, Indonesia remain struggle in implementing the ideal of performance management particularly in the context of local government that usually lacking of adequate capacity and sources. Despite the continuous support by central government, the diverse of socio-environmental context hinder local government to fully implements of SAKIP. This paper sought to portray the implementation and challenges that is faced by one local government agencies in Sukabumi, West Java Indonesia in implementing Indonesian public performance management system (SAKIP). This paper is using qualitative approach by conducting structured interview to key informants. The results showed that organizational variables have been able to accommodate the implementation of SAKIP policy through units formed specifically in organizational structure and governance regulations, organizational interpretation variables are still necessary to improve the dissemination of policy information to all levels of employees, application variables where the implementation of policies are still experiencing constraints, especially in planning and evaluation, as well as a lack of specific strategies in improving organizational performance. This paper reinforces the results of previous studies related with performance management system in Indonesian local government that its implementation has not been yet showing their best result.

The Effect of Legislative's Characteristics on the Local Government Performance in Sumatera 2014
Local Governments' Performance in Sumatra are still vary, some has a good performance, and other is poor. According to the agency theory, the Ssupervisory Board (Legislative-DPRD) has an important role in improving the performance of local governments by overseeing the executive's behaviour. However, previous research in this area is still limited, especially among local governmentin in Sumatra Island. The research purpose is to investigate the effect of legislative characteristics on the performance of local governments. By using the 81 local governments (53% of the total population) and secondary data, we applied the multiple regression analysis is to analyses the data. The funding shows that there is no role of Supervisory Board (Legislative) to determine the performance of local government. However, one of control variable has a positive significantly relationship with performance, namely the operational revenue growth. The result have a theoretical and practical contribution. Theoretically, the study enrich the public governance literature and practically the society could advocate the role of supervisory board in improving the local governments' performance. LOCAL GOVERNMENT CAPACITY IN EMPOWERING MICRO, SMALL AND MEDIUM ENTERPRISES DURING COVID-19 PANDEMIC ; KAPASITAS PEMERINTAH DAERAH DALAM PEMBERDAYAAN USAHA MIKRO KECIL DAN MENENGAH DI MASA PANDEMI COVID-19
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s) are business activities that are able to expand employment opportunities and can play a role to improve equity and income of people. Therefore, the development of MSMEs still faces various constraints that need attention from various parties, especially the government, both central and local one. This research aims to find out the capacity of local government in empowering MSMEs during COVID-19 pandemic in Sukabumi City. The capacity of local government is based on three levels, namely system level, organizational/institutional level, and individual/human resource level. Method of this research is descriptive-qualitative method by maximizing primary and secondary data. Collection of primary data uses interview and observation, meanwhile secondary data are collected by documentation. The collected data are qualitatively described. Results of this research indicate that the capacity of local government based on system level, organizational/institutional level, and individual/human resource level is needed in empowering MSMEs during COVID-19 pandemic in Sukabumi City. The capacity building of local government of Sukabumi City has been conducted but it is not optimal yet and therefore the capacity building of local government is needed to improve the contribution of MSMEs on the local economy. The Relationship Of E-Government And Working Performance Of Civil Servant Od Pidie District Government
One of the programs in Communication Information Technology in the government field is the implementation of E-Government. During this digital era, efforts to implement e-government are being actively carried out by public or government bureaucracy to improve services to the public and governance. Pidie district government has begun implementing e-government, one of which is through Pidie District Head Regulation No. 53 of 2018 concerning the Implementation of e-Perfomance in Pidie District Government Unit in which it is a part of e-government. Pidie Government through Pidie Regency Personnel and Human Resources Development Agency (BKPSDM) has begun to socialize e-government implementation by disseminating e-performance applications to the civil servantin Pidie District Apparatus Work Unit. This research was conducted to see the relationship between e-government implementation and the performance of the Civil servantin the Pidie District Government. This research used a combination method approach using sequential explanatory design. The data collection technique used in this study was the distribution of questionnaires to 22 Civil servant (ASN) in the Central Government Office of Pidie District, the Regional Secretariat of Pidie District, an office directly related to employment, namely BKPSDM. The sampling of this research is purposive sampling which is a non-random sampling or nonprobability sampling. Processing data using Partial least square (PLS) analysis which is a multivariate Structural Equation Modeling (SEM) data analysis method. In the PLS analysis method there are three stages of evaluation, first evaluating the outer model, second evaluating the inner model, and finally testing the hypothesis. The results of the final evaluation of hypothesis testing can be concluded that the implementation of E-Government has a significant relationship with improving the state civil apparatuses performance of the Pidie District Government with a contribution of 79.7%.

DEMOCRATIC CAPITALIZATION, LOCAL ACTORS, AND POLITICAL PATRONAGE NETWORKS
This paper explains the conspiracy and involvement boss mine (coal) in several provincial elections (regents and governors) in South Kalimantan. As is known, the political landscape of post Soeharto New Order government that gave birth to democracy and radical change in the institutions of power, namely from the centralized power-authoritarian system to a democratic system of government has spawned a democratic transition which was prolonged until today. In the midst of a prolonged transition to democracy at this time, the arena of democracy has been hijacked and the stage of political and economic power has been controlled by entrepreneurs or local and national capitalist power by doing pesekongkolan between candidates authorities or local authorities that one of them through the local election process. The businessmen are involved as a supplier of funds to the local authorities candidate to win as a form of money politics and transactional politics. In some cases the local elections in South Kalimantan, such as the election of the regent and the governor, political practice is utilized with clarity and has already become a political culture that is structured within massive post-New Order government. Therefore, democracy is being woken up in Indonesia after the New Order.

The changing perspective of international relations in lndonesia
This article explores the development of international relations (IR) in Indonesia with special focus on the changing trends in its theoretical perspectives. It argues that the academic works examined reflect the ways in which Indonesia's IR scholars perceive and theorize the nature of the dynamics of external political environments and their connections to the state's foreign relations. The argument is elaborated in two related parts. The first section discusses the theoretical perspectives that developed during the Cold War period, which focuses on the propensity toward historical realism and regionalism. The second part of the discussion examines recent developments in which Cold War perspectives have been reconsidered, and in many respects modified into three new categories of theoretical thinking, namely reform, resistance, and eclecticism. The changing theoretical trends reveal that Indonesia's IR scholarship is open and innovative. The conclusion comments on the development of the Indonesia's IR.
